Abstract

Objective To investigate inhibitory effects of docetaxel alone and docetaxel combined with wild type p53(wt p53) on proliferation of human cervical cancer cells-Hela cells. Methods The Hela cells were divided into two groups: wt p53 transfected Hela cells group(p53-Hela group, obtained by using lipofection-mediated gene transfection method) and blank control group (not transfected with wt p53). The expression of wt p53 was deteced by using reverse transcription polymerase chain reaction(RT-PCR) method. Docetaxel acted on Hela cells and p53-Hela cells. After 24 hours and 48 hours,the morphology of the cells in the two groups were observed respectively and OD450 were tested by using cell counting kit-8(CCK-8) to caculate the inhibition rate. Results After transfection with wt p53, the expression of p53mRNA in p53-Hela group was increased, and there was a significant difference as compared with that in Hela group (t=-17.504, P<0.01). Docetaxel exerted an inhibitary effect on the Hela cell line in the two groups at all action times (Fp53-Hela=53.500,P<0.01;FHela=430.225,P<0.01). This cellular inhibitory effects showed dose and time dependent manners. Conclusion Docetaxel alone exerts an inhibitory effect on Hela cells and this inhibitary effect could be increased when docetaxel is combined with wt p53.
